Description:
As the former president of SIECUS, the Sexuality Information and Education Council of the United States, Debra Haffner knows a thing or two about talking to young people about sex. In this book, she addresses topics that parents and caregivers of young children are likely to encounter, from playing doctor and gender roles to 'the Britney syndrome' and puberty. You'll find value exercises at the beginning of each chapter to get you thinking about values you and your family would like to express to your child(ren). Haffner tells you how to identify and utilize teachable moments to talk to your child about sex issues, and why this approach works better than cramming all of the important information into one big talk. This book is an excellent resource for parents, grandparents, caregivers, and teachers of children from infancy to middle school. 239 pages. Author: Debra W. Haffner. 2004.
